下载  >  数据库  >  其它  > 数据库建模工具比较

数据库建模工具比较 评分

数据库建模工具比较,本文介绍了powerdesigner,rational rose 等
技术 樸型并反向生成并合并{ Merge)原来的cDM模型。 110a7aa5 PDM建模除了最基本的数据库建模(如,列,主键/外 键以及关系定义)的支持,还支持触发器( Trigger)和存储过程 或函数的建立与优化,并建立它们与业务规则的关系。用户可 以针对选择的 RDBMS.进行数据库的优化设计。并且经过PDM 的模型校验后,设置生成属性自12.0后,为了提高用户设置 的复用性.这些设置可以保存在模型内/外).可以生成S脚 22+1角x节艺 图留= 本,直至通过0DBC直接生成到最终的DBMS中。当然 PowerDesigner还支持由DBMs的逆向生成PDM模型,即用户可 以选择DBMS中现有的表,生成它们的PDM模型。蔓个过程都 是可以选代进行,不断完善用户的物理数据库模型。 在完成PM建模以后.用户可以根据需求.如本书中的实 囚5:具低氨据型及其属任对话 例中要求基于XML的 Web Service的集成,因此需要生成相应 物理级的业务规则。在PDM中.实现业务规则需要使用特定的XM模型. Power Designer可以根据用户的选择(如选择所需 的 RDBMS的代码(例如,触发器或存储过程)。上述功能大大的表等】生成相应的XM模型.并提供了进一步编辑与修改环 增强了数据库系统的分析建模能力 境。图7是本书实例对应的XML模型及其属性对话榧。 物理教揭模(PDM)露 m CDM反映了业务领域中信息之间的关泵,它不依赖于物理 实现。只有重要的业务信息才出现在cDM中。PM定义了模 型的物理实现细节。例如.所选 RDBMS的数据类型特征,索引 定义、视定义、存储过程定义、触发器定义等。 PowerDesigner 支持cDM和PDM之间的双向工程。图6是由图5所示的CDM模 2通M 型自动生成的PDM模型,CDM中的实体,实体属性,标识符 联系,甚至继承关系等都将白动转换为PDM中的表,列,主键 或外键,参照完蔓性等。用户可以通过属性对话框,修改PDM 图7典X及其属性对语嘔 叫d2 7:典型XML领型及其属性对话褐 a动们 aroucH ame phone cnao aa(24) 数据仓库 Data wareh。us。摸 数据仓库的作用在于从企业的应用系统中获取信息并转换 到一个新的数据库通过对新库中的历史信息和面向主题的信 息进行分析,为决策提供支持。以本书的客户订单处理子系统 4 cereale date 为例,企业需要作出如下典型决策.如哪些产品最有利可图 quantity integer 哪些客户会为我们带来最大利益哪些环节需妥花费很高的费 4 tae t b I he. bke 用?哪些市场活动运行得最好,为什么?我们有可能会失去哪些 客户等等。图8是 PowerDesigner建立的本书实例相关的一个典 型数据仓库,表示订单立方体{Cube包含客户,产品.区域以 及门店等维度 在 ORDER刻面(Fat}定义了不同的评 价( measures来进行订单分析。通过这样的数据仓库用户可以 查看某个区域的某个产品的订单情况,也可查看每天的订单变 6,典型還敞馔型及性悒 化趋势等等。 eo·■b 21994-2017ChinaAcademicJournalElectronicpuBlishingHouseAllrightsreservedhttp://www.cnki.net · Sy base特別专题 COUNTRY 份额。它能从已有的数据库进行反问工程,从运行系统中将现 EMAIL STATE PHONE TOWN 存的数据结构抽取出来形成数据模型,使设计变得简单。 ADDFESS TOTAL 总结 Power Designer提供了一整套可以灵活组合了数据建模 P日 PRODUCT NAME STORJD ∪ML和业务处理建模技术的集成环境,支持产品生命周期的所 PRCE DSCOUNT 有阶段。 Power Designer利用基于可靠方法、真正的两级{概念上 POSTALCODE STORLADDRESS 和物理上|兴系数据库建模,设计并生成数据库,还支持数据 图日:典型的数据仓库模型 仓库建模技术。同时, Power Designer使用标准的∪M技术完成 werDesigner不但是业界知名的数据库设计工具也是数面向对象的设计和分析。 Power Designer不仅加速了分析设计 据仓库模型设计工具。支持多种数据仓库模型包括星型模式|与开发的全过程也向最终用户提供了管理和访问项目的信息 (Sa)和雪花模式(Sowe)。这是同行业中最优秀.最灵活的一个有效的结构,真正地提供了一个“一站式建模与设计 的开发工具可用来设计一个关系的或oLAP(联机分析处理的解决方索最大限度地增强企业的生产效率和迅速适应变化 软件仓库, PowerDesigner在数据仓库设计工具市场中占有最大}的能力,■ 鲁身资料 PowerDesigner12.0新特性 HTML和RTP文档。 Power Designer12.0是一个包含所有现代建模技术于一身的全面工具 高度的可扩展性—可定制的Gu.MDA.脚本 集成了强有力的业务建模技术,传统的数据库分折和设计,以及U肌M对象 数据映射编辑器—以拖拽的方式实现对象/关系、MM到数据库 模型,通过元模型的管理.冲突分析特性和真正的企业知识库等功能,和数据仓库的映射 PowerD!ye12提供了完整的企业遭模工具 面向服务的架构一在业务和技术级上构建服务。 公共特性 建模技术 需求管理—通过使用微软Wod的导入和同步功能,收集.连接 业务建模—连接 simulation的业务过程建模,并支持BPMN 管理存偷用户分配状恋{ er allocation和可跟踪矩阵视图 traceability ma ·数据建模—多級的慨念模型、逻辑糗型,物理模型和歡据仓库 trIx VIeWS),并提供了层次化的报表生成。 建模来支持现代的技术.请如 Java xm以及果用正和DEF1/K概念的据 冲突分析向上和向下检测冲突变化能在变化产生之前以方便 库的web服务 和安全的方式呈现存在冲突的文档和报表。 对急棋型—高度可扩展性的UM1x和2.0建模。 文档生成—提供全面向导驱动以及拖拽方式来生成EXc列表 ·XM建棋—独一无二的支持 XML DID和Sham棍架的数据图 ●企业鹭糗—全面的元据管理,以 PowerDesigner的发展历程 及为支持项目和企业范的冲突分析而提供连 接和同步技术。 / ERA 可支持的平台 1989 1990 1991 1992 1994 1996 ●过程执行—支持XML.BPE4WS Service Oriented Architecture 4 首发 分析模型(多种模型 法语版 企业版DD建模数据仓库建模引1入 RMs—全面支持60多种阳B.包 括最新的 Oracle,|BMDB/2. Microsoft sql Server,Sb8s,MSOL, NCR Teradata以及其他数 新发的UMLA动 据源 200020012002 2003 2004 2006 ●对语言—全面支持 Java J2EE,C# VB. NET PowerBuilder XML C++ Web ServIces 7580 D v9.59.52 v10.0 v11,0 v120 以及其他语言。 企业级增强业务流程建模,全部图表,增强业务流程 需求管理 模型映射工具 版本库 UML J2EE in UM,JaPB,e即s双建模 影响分析 增强业务流程 ●开发整合—支持 Eclipse, Powerbuilder 新的数据仓库 向开发 模拟MDA 增强业务流程建模,建模支持 模型 BPEL, XML XML h RDBMS. UML2.0JJava50 和 Visual Studio.并以插件的方式和模型实现代 VB. Net, CH 数据流动建模 码的同步。 Programmer ,91 21994-2017ChinaAcademicJournalElectronicpuBlishingHouseAllrightsreservedhttp://www.cnki.net

...展开详情
所需积分/C币:12 上传时间:2018-04-12 资源大小:869KB
举报 举报 收藏 收藏
分享 分享